What is Subliminal Messaging?

Subliminal messaging refers to the practice of delivering information to the subconscious mind in a way that bypasses conscious awareness. These messages are designed to influence thoughts, emotions, and behaviors without the individual actively noticing them. They can appear in the form of visual images, sounds, or words embedded subtly in various forms of media.

The term "subliminal" comes from Latin, meaning "below the threshold." This indicates that subliminal messages operate beneath the level of conscious perception, reaching the brain without triggering direct awareness. These messages have been widely used in advertising, psychology, and self-improvement programs to shape behavior and thought patterns.

Subliminal Message Meaning

A subliminal message is any stimulus that influences the subconscious mind without the recipient being consciously aware of it. These messages are often embedded in advertisements, films, music, and self-help recordings. They work on the principle that the brain can process information at different levels, even when it is not actively paying attention.

Subliminal messages can be auditory or visual. Auditory subliminals may involve hidden words or affirmations played at a low volume beneath music or ambient sounds. Visual subliminals can be flashed images, hidden text, or subtle cues within a larger image or video. Although there is ongoing debate about the effectiveness of subliminal messaging, some studies suggest that it can influence decision-making, preferences, and emotional responses.

Subliminal Messaging Examples

Subliminal messages have been used in various fields, from marketing and entertainment to personal development. Some of the most famous examples include:

Advertising: Many brands have been accused of embedding hidden messages in their logos or commercials. Some companies use subtle imagery or words to create associations with their products without customers realizing it. For example, certain advertisements may include hidden messages that promote feelings of happiness, trust, or desire.

Movies and TV Shows: Some films have used subliminal messaging to create psychological effects. For instance, horror movies may insert quick flashes of disturbing images to intensify fear, while other films use hidden words or images to subtly influence emotions.

Music: Backmasking is a technique where messages are embedded in songs that can only be heard when played in reverse. Some artists have also used whispered affirmations or low-frequency words in their tracks to convey subliminal ideas.

Self-Improvement: Many people use subliminal audio tracks containing positive affirmations to help with personal development. These recordings, often played during sleep or relaxation, are believed to help reprogram negative thought patterns, boost confidence, and encourage motivation.

How to Use Subliminal Messages

Subliminal messages can be used for various purposes, including personal growth, motivation, and habit formation. The key to effective subliminal messaging is repetition and consistency. Since these messages work on a subconscious level, regular exposure is necessary to create long-term changes.

One way to use subliminal messaging is by listening to subliminal audio recordings that contain positive affirmations. These recordings can be played in the background while working, studying, or sleeping. Over time, the subconscious mind absorbs the affirmations, potentially leading to a shift Subliminal Messaging in thought patterns and behaviors.

Another method involves visual subliminal messaging. This can include creating vision boards, setting positive words as desktop wallpapers, or embedding motivational phrases into videos or images. Exposure to these visuals can subtly reinforce desired thoughts and beliefs.

Marketers and businesses use subliminal messaging to create brand associations and influence consumer behavior. By understanding how these techniques work, individuals can become more aware of how they are being influenced in their daily lives.
